Job description

Dough Preparation: You'll mix and knead pizza dough according to the restaurant's recipe, ensuring consistency and quality. This might involve measuring ingredients, following specific proportions, and allowing the dough to proof. Topping Preparation: You'll prepare various toppings such as vegetables, meats, cheeses, and sauces. This could involve slicing, dicing, grating, and marinating ingredients to ensure they're fresh and flavorful. Pizza Assembly: Using your dough and toppings, you'll assemble pizzas according to customer orders or menu specifications. This includes stretching or rolling out the dough to the desired size, evenly distributing toppings, and ensuring proper coverage. Oven Operation: You'll operate pizza ovens, adjusting temperature settings and monitoring cooking times to achieve the perfect crust texture and melted cheese consistency. This requires attention to detail and the ability to work quickly during peak hours. Quality Control: You'll maintain high standards of quality and consistency in every pizza you make, ensuring that they meet customer expectations and adhere to food safety regulations. Customization: Some customers may request customizations or substitutions for their pizzas. You'll need to accommodate these requests while maintaining efficient workflow and minimizing waste. Cleaning and Maintenance: You'll be responsible for keeping your work area clean and organized, including equipment, utensils, and surfaces. Regular cleaning and sanitization are essential to uphold food safety standards. Customer Interaction: Depending on the setup of the pizzeria, you may interact directly with customers, taking orders, answering questions, and providing excellent service. Team Collaboration: In a busy kitchen environment, teamwork is crucial. You'll coordinate with other kitchen staff, such as cooks, prep cooks, and dishwashers, to ensure smooth operations and timely order fulfillment. Continuous Improvement: As a pizza maker, you'll have opportunities to experiment with new recipes, techniques, and ingredients to enhance the menu and satisfy customer preferences. Staying updated on industry trends and seeking feedback can help you continually improve your skills.
